‘Resist any agreement shaped by threats…’: After US court strikes down Donald Trump’s tariffs, GTRI says India should proceed with caution on trade deal

IndiaTimes Thursday, 29 May 2025 ()
Amidst a US trade court's rejection of Trump-era tariffs, the Global Trade Research Initiative (GTRI) advises India to proceed cautiously in FTA talks with the US. The court's ruling, invalidating tariffs imposed without Congressional approval, raises concerns about the legality of past US trade measures.
